Abstract
The invention discloses a kind of ceramic wine bottle glaze, it is made up of according to the raw material of parts by weight following: zinc oxide 3 13 parts, cobaltous acetate 28 parts, nano titanium oxide 3 13 parts, 17 parts of quartz, cryolite 4 12 parts, diatom ooze 2 10 parts, 19 parts of modified verdelite powder, brium carbonate 28 parts, calcium oxide 2 10 parts, 3 13 parts of graphite.The present invention has the advantages such as hardness height and good hand touch, and has preferable water resistance.
Description
Technical field
The present invention relates to ceramic field, particularly relate to a kind of ceramic wine bottle glaze and preparation method thereof.
Background technology
At present, along with the development of science and technology, the field such as industrial and ceramic is also in fast development, and the goods of pottery
In, ceramic glaze on pottery goods have important impact, directly felt pottery aesthetic measure, but existing pottery
Glaze, because its course of processing is unreasonable or the problem such as material selection, causes the glaze on ceramic surface to there is bubble or glossiness
The shortcomings such as difference, thus cause ceramic can not reach the demand of people.
Summary of the invention
In order to overcome the defect of above-mentioned prior art, it is an object of the invention to provide a kind of ceramic wine bottle glaze and system thereof
Preparation Method.
The present invention takes techniques below scheme to realize: a kind of ceramic wine bottle glaze, by following according to weight portion
The raw material composition of number: zinc oxide 3-13 part, cobaltous acetate 2-8 part, nano titanium oxide 3-13 part, quartz 1-7 part, cryolite 4-12
Part, diatom ooze 2-10 part, modified verdelite powder 1-9 part, brium carbonate 2-8 part, calcium oxide 2-10 part, graphite 3-13 part.
Above-mentioned a kind of ceramic wine bottle glaze, is made up of according to the raw material of parts by weight following: zinc oxide 3-11 part, vinegar
Acid cobalt 2-6 part, nano titanium oxide 3-11 part, quartz 1-5 part, cryolite 4-10 part, diatom ooze 2-8 part, modified verdelite powder
1-7 part, brium carbonate 2-6 part, calcium oxide 2-8 part, graphite 3-11 part.
Above-mentioned a kind of ceramic wine bottle glaze, is made up of according to the raw material of parts by weight following: zinc oxide 8 parts, acetic acid
Cobalt 5 parts, nano titanium oxide 8 parts, 4 parts of quartz, cryolite 8 parts, diatom ooze 6 parts, 5 parts of modified verdelite powder, brium carbonate 5 parts,
Calcium oxide 6 parts, 8 parts of graphite.
The preparation method of above-mentioned a kind of ceramic wine bottle glaze, comprises the steps of:
(1) choose the number of material in claim 3, by zinc oxide, cobaltous acetate, nano titanium oxide, quartz, cryolite and
Diatom ooze carries out pulverization process, and grinding time is 20min, and the mesh screen being then passed to 200 mesh carries out screening process, is mixed
Material A;
(2) modified verdelite powder, calcium carbonate, calcium oxide and graphite are stirred so that it is be sufficiently mixed, and lead to
The mesh screen crossing 300 mesh sieves, and obtains mixed material B;
(3) after batch mixing A and mixed material B being stirred together for, then by high-temperature heating, and heat time heating time is 30min, is then placed in cold
Water carries out the system of quenching, obtains frit;
(4) frit in step 3 is placed on grinding in ball grinder and becomes glaze slip, i.e. can get material requested.
The method have the advantages that the present invention has the advantages such as hardness height and good hand touch in sum, and have
Preferably water resistance, the processing of pottery is more attractive in appearance.
